Trustly, Inc. Appoints Frederick Crosby as CRO and Craig McDonald as CBDO
Trustly, the global leader in Open Banking Payments, is proud to announce the appointment of Frederick Crosby as Chief Revenue Officer (“CRO”) and Craig McDonald as Chief Business Development Officer (“CBDO”).
Frederick Crosby is a proven go-to-market executive with significant experience in the digital B2C and B2B payment space. He joins Trustly with senior leadership experience at Western Union, eBay, PayPal, and most recently Nium and Veem.
Craig assumes his new role after having been instrumental in driving Trustly’s growth since 2017 when he joined PayWithMyBank (now Trustly) as Chief Business Officer. Craig is a fintech veteran with over 20 years of experience working to solve payments challenges.
“On behalf of the Board and the team, I am proud to announce the appointments of Frederick Crosby as our new CRO and Craig McDonald as our new CBDO,” said Alexandre Gonthier, CEO of Trustly, Inc. “I am thrilled to welcome Frederick, who brings a wealth of experience in building teams that drove growth in the digital payments space. He will play a pivotal role in leading our go-to-market team and taking Trustly to the next level. Frederick will benefit from the solid foundation laid by Craig, who will continue to steer our profitable growth strategy.”
